[ QUOTE ]
I hadn't planned on bringing more than 150, you think that's enough with this group if it goes to 2/4?

[/ QUOTE ]

BrianBnF and pacino- yes, $150 for a $2/4 game is plenty. Generally, think 15-20BB for an initial buy-in, for limit board games (Omaha, hold'em) and maybe 20BB+ for stud games (due to the extra betting round).

Another buy-in behind that in your pocket and you're usually good for a while unless the cards go pretty badly.
